Navigating Jurisdictional Challenges
One of the first and most critical questions is: which country has the authority, or “jurisdiction,” to handle your divorce? The answer can dramatically impact the outcome, from property division to spousal support. A specialist will analyze factors like your citizenship, residency, and where you were married to determine the most advantageous jurisdiction. This is especially relevant given that Israel’s marriage and divorce laws are tied to religious courts for many citizens, a system that may not apply to foreign nationals or interfaith couples in the same way. Expertise in Both Family Court and Rabbinical Court
In Israel, divorce jurisdiction is a complex issue, often split between the civil Family Court and the religious Rabbinical Court (the Rabbanit). Your lawyer must be able to strategize and represent you confidently in either system. This dual expertise is crucial for protecting your rights, especially when considering the complex human rights perspective on Israeli divorce law, which can significantly impact outcomes. A lawyer adept in both arenas can prevent strategic disadvantages and costly delays.

Step 2: Filing the Divorce Claim
Once a clear strategy is in place, your lawyer prepares and files the necessary legal claims. A pivotal decision in Israel is whether to file in the Family Court or the Rabbinical Court (Beit Din). This choice has profound implications for all related matters, including child custody, support, and property division. Your spouse is then formally served with the legal papers, officially commencing the process. This strategic decision is crucial, as it impacts how the divorce is recognized in your home country. As noted in the U.S. State Department guidance on foreign divorce recognition, the validity of a foreign divorce is determined by individual state laws, not international treaties, making expert legal advice essential from the start.

Frequently Asked Questions About International Divorce in Tel Aviv
Do I have to be physically present in Israel to file for divorce?
While Israeli jurisdiction typically requires at least one spouse to reside in Israel, you may not need to be physically present for the entire process. An experienced lawyer can often manage many proceedings on your behalf through a power of attorney. This is a practical solution for international clients who live abroad. The first crucial step is to consult with an attorney to confirm that Israeli courts have jurisdiction over your case.
How long does an international divorce typically take in Tel Aviv?
The timeline for an international divorce in Israel varies greatly. An amicable divorce, where both parties agree on all terms, can be finalized in several months. However, contested cases involving complex asset division or child custody disputes can take over a year. International elements, such as serving documents overseas or valuing foreign assets, can also extend the process. Clear communication with your lawyer will help set realistic expectations from the start.
What are the average costs for an international divorce lawyer in Israel?
The cost for an international divorce lawyer in Tel Aviv depends on your case’s complexity. For a simple, uncontested divorce, lawyers may offer a fixed fee, often ranging from ₪15,000 to ₪30,000. For contested cases requiring court litigation, lawyers typically charge an hourly rate between ₪800 and ₪2,000+. It is vital to request a transparent fee structure during your initial consultation to understand all potential costs involved.
My spouse is not Israeli. Does that complicate the divorce process?
Having a non-Israeli spouse adds specific legal layers, but it is a common scenario in Tel Aviv. The main complexities involve determining which country has jurisdiction and whose laws apply to property division and support. Serving legal documents to a spouse living abroad also requires following international treaties. A lawyer experienced in cross-border family law can navigate these issues efficiently, ensuring the process is handled correctly and your rights are protected.
How can I protect my assets in my home country during an Israeli divorce?
Protecting foreign assets begins with a clear legal strategy. Israeli family courts have the authority to divide a couple’s worldwide assets, regardless of where they are located. Full disclosure is required. Your attorney can advise on how Israeli law will treat your foreign properties, pensions, or investments. A prenuptial or postnuptial agreement that is valid in Israel can be a powerful tool for safeguarding assets held outside the country.
What happens if my spouse and I cannot agree on child custody?
If parents cannot agree on child custody (mishmoret), the Israeli Family Court will make the decision based on the child’s best interests. The court typically appoints a social services professional to evaluate the family situation and provide a formal recommendation. Mediation is often a required first step to encourage an agreement before proceeding to litigation. An empathetic lawyer is essential to guide you through this sensitive and challenging process.
